DYS258:Youth Support Worker

Location: Exmouth and Ottery St Mary

Employment Type: Permanent

Hours: 7 hours per week (2 evenings)

Salary: JNC: unqualified scale pt 5 - 6, qualified scale pt 7 - 10 (£23,496 - £26,341 FTE)

Deadline for application: Sunday 28th January 2024

Interview Date: Monday 12th February 2024 - in the evening

SPACE is an ambitious and innovative charity, driven by our values and seeking to support even more young people by developing current and new services. Our employees strive to achieve the best they can and must be committed to seeing the best in others. We value everyone's contribution and create safe spaces for exploration and growth.

Do you want to help us unlock potential with young people and their communities? Do you love a challenge?

We have an exciting opportunity for a Youth Support Worker to work between our youth centres in Exmouth and Ottery. The work will be part-time, permanent, 7 hours per week, and will include working 2 evenings per week and occasional weekends. The post holder will require a car in order to travel between the Centres. Come and join a team of youth workers delivering high quality youth work. Learn new skills - training and support will be provided.

Recruiting for attitude and seeking candidates with a passion to work with young people and help them to unlock their potential. The role is fun, challenging and rewarding.

What is the role?

  • Supporting youth work in a variety of settings
  • Being collaborative and a team player
  • Supporting the design and delivery of the youth work curriculum and programmes
  • Planning, evaluating and evidencing of youth work

At SPACE, we work with young people and are fully committed to ensuring their safeguarding and welfare is a priority at all times. As part of our Safeguarding Policy and Procedures, all of our employees, contractors and volunteers will be expected to comply. Upon a conditional offer of appointment being made, all employees will also be required to satisfy our pre-employment screening process which will include:

● An identity check (photo ID)

● Receipt of satisfactory references cover for 3 years to current

● Documentary evidence of right to work in the UK

● A satisfactory Disclosure and Barring Service (DBS)
